CVE-2022-35777: Visual Studio Remote Code Execution Vulnerability

Plain-English summary

This is a high-severity Microsoft Visual Studio remote code execution vulnerability. If a targeted user interacts with malicious content in an affected Visual Studio environment, an attacker could gain code execution with serious confidentiality, integrity, and availability impact.

Executive priority

Treat this as a near-term patching priority for engineering environments. It has high potential impact, but the supplied evidence does not show confirmed active exploitation.

Technical view

CVE-2022-35777 is associated with CWE-94 and a CVSS 3.1 score of 8.8. The vector indicates network reachability, low complexity, no privileges required, required user interaction, unchanged scope, and high impact across confidentiality, integrity, and availability.

Likely exposure

Exposure is most likely on developer workstations, build machines, or shared environments running the listed affected Visual Studio 2012, 2013, 2015, 2017, 2019, or 2022 versions.

Exploitation context

The provided sources do not establish active exploitation, and this CVE is not marked KEV in the bundle. CVSS lists exploit code maturity as proof-of-concept, but no exploit mechanics are provided here.

Mitigation direction

  • Apply the official Microsoft Visual Studio security update from MSRC.
  • Inventory Visual Studio versions across developer and build systems.
  • Prioritize affected systems that handle untrusted code or project files.
  • Limit interaction with untrusted Visual Studio content until patched.
  • Check Microsoft guidance for version-specific update paths.

Validation and detection

  • Confirm installed Visual Studio versions against the affected product list.
  • Verify the relevant Microsoft security update is installed.
  • Run authenticated vulnerability scans where available.
  • Review developer workstation and build image baselines.
  • Document any unpatched exceptions and compensating controls.
